People are fooled all the time by words.

 

The words " you " and " me " are no more " personal " than the words " sky " or " tree " ,

aside from whatever meanings are attached by the reader.

 

A math textbook does not say " I need you to understand, I'm desperate for you to

understand the theory of quadratic equations " .

 

It says " the theory of quadratic equations is as follows: " ... it is impersonal.

 

As all words actually are. There are no actual " you's " or " me's " . The only use

for words is in conveying information, like the math textbook.

 

But people are fooled... people " co-dream " , make each other up, because they

want to be fooled.

 

Two lovers cooing at each other is no different than two birds chirping, and no

different than the math textbook.
